Enrolment

To enrol your child, please collect an enrolment form from the College or alternatively download from our website. Once completed, please contact the Administration office on 8560 6079 to make an appointment to return the form with the following documentation:

  • Proof of Birth – Birth Certificate, Passport and proof of guardianship (Prep students commencing in 2020 must turn 5 by the 30th of April 2020)
  • Proof of Residency – Rates notice, utility account of residential address (Gas or Electricity), Lease Agreement
  • School Entry Immunisation History Statement
  • Any Court Orders
  • Visa Documentation
